Signal筛号技术概览
Signal是一款基于Rust语言开发的消息加密工具,它设计之初就将安全和隐私保护作为最重要的目标。筛号技术作为Signal的核心功能之一,主要用于提高用户与用户之间通信的安全性,确保只有预期的接收者能够解密和阅读消息,即便是在消息传输过程中遇到第三方拦截的情况。筛号技术的原理
筛号技术基于公钥加密和Diffie-Hellman密钥交换协议。当两个用户想要开始通信时,他们首先会通过各自已验证的公钥进行一次安全的密钥交换。这一过程中,即使第三方截获了信息,也无法直接解密,因为只有两个用户本身知晓各自的私钥。筛号技术确保了双方之间的通信通道是安全的,并且后续所有的通信都会使用这一特定的密钥进行加密,进一步保证了消息内容的私密性。
这种技术不仅保护了双方消息的安全传输,还为用户提供了额外的安全保障,即使有人截获了传输过程中的消息,也很难从中获取敏感信息。
筛号技术的实现步骤
1. 用户A向用户B发送一条包含自己公钥的消息。2. 用户B收到消息后,使用自己的私钥和用户A的公钥进行密钥交换,生成一个共同的会话密钥。
3. 用户A和用户B使用生成的会话密钥进行后续的安全通信。
这种过程确保了即使在没有直接面对面交换信息的情况下,用户之间也能建立一条安全的通信通道。
实战案例分析:如何使用Signal进行安全通信
假设小明想利用Signal与小红进行安全通信,他可以通过以下步骤开始他们的通信:
1. 小明和小红都在手机上安装了Signal应用程序,并确保已通过官方渠道进行了身份验证。2. 小明通过Signal向小红发送一条包含了自己公钥的消息。
3. 小红接收到消息后,利用自己的私钥和小明的公钥进行密钥交换,生成了会话密钥。
4. 之后,小明和小红就可以使用这个会话密钥来发送和接收加密的信息了。
这样的通信方式不仅提高了信息传输的安全性,也增强了用户的隐私保护。
总结
Signal的筛号技术充分展现了其在加密通信领域的独特优势,它不仅保护了信息传输的安全,还为用户提供了更加私密的通信环境。无论是个人还是团队,都可以利用Signal和类似的加密工具来保护自己的通信安全。
在未来的通信中,这种技术将会扮演越来越重要的角色,成为保护个人隐私和信息安全的重要手段。